Do Introverts Make Better Solopreneurs?

Contrary to popular opinion, introverts are NOT shy, anti-social, moody nor depressed.  Most introverts want NOT to BE alone, but rather to be LEFT alone.   They want important people in their lives and to have some level of a social life.  They just tend to prefer smaller groups over crowds and need the space to escape now and then from […]